Actually, there was a bunch of files inside the announcer folder which were unused and they probably were going play along with some of the hazards hitting you and/or your opponent whenever necessary. Some I can remember from the top of my head were "Bot pancakes anyone?" and "I should've brought marshmallows to this cookout!" They probably would've played whenever you got attacked from the Hammer in the Half-Circle Arena/Octagon's Hammers and the Flame Grills in the Bridge of Doom/Tabletop respectively. In fact, some of these sound clips were edited in and used in the .py's for some of the arenas in DSL 2.1, but they were only the Electric hazards. I guess this isn't what you're looking for because it requires manual editing inside the .py's, but I think it's the closest thing you may get to a Commentator Mod pack.
